Budget

The committee is comprised of ten voting members:  SGA budget chair, SGA President, SGA Treasurer, and student appointees.  In addition, several staff members advise the committee as non-voting members.  The budget request is a process through which registered clubs and organizations request funding from the Student Government Association.  The committee members review budget requests from registered clubs and organizations and then recommend allocations to SGA for approval.  SGA allocates upwards of $70,000 per year.  These funds are used to finance programs and activities to improve the quality of student life at Behrend.  The committee is also available to advise organizations in the preparation of budget requests and to provide information about alternative sources of funding.  Budget meetings are closed to students.

Constitution Review

The committee reviews constitutions from new clubs to verify that they are following University policy before being accepted by the Student Government Senate.  They also make sure that the constitutions that are filed in the SGA office are up-to-date.  Finally, the committee reviews SGA’s constitution and if any changes are needed, then those changes are made and presented to the Senate to be voted on.

Elections

The committee schedules a timeline for freshman senator elections in the fall semester and a timeline for spring elections, which are for the SGA executive board, 11 senators, and University Faculty Senate Representative.  The committee also plans the debates for the candidates in the spring semester.

 THON

The Behrend THON committee organizes, plans, and carries out fundraising efforts for Penn State's 48-hour Dance Marathon, the largest student-run philanthropy in the world.  All of the money raised for THON benefits the Four Diamonds Fund, which provides financial assistance to families of children with Cancer at the Penn State Children's Hospital in Hershey, Pennsylvania. Some of our fundraising efforts include Thon Night at Jr's Last Laugh Comedy Club, working alongside with local high schools and businesses, and four "canning weekends." This year, 4 student dancers will represent Behrend at University Park during THON.
